The red flags are exposed through the questions below,

What makes MBA forex a legitimate forex investment platform?

Is MBA forex a government licensed and regulated investment platform?

How can you prove that MBA forex is actually into forex trading?

If at all MBA forex is actually into forex, can you prove that MBA forex is working with a government licensed and regulated forex brokerage company?

Can you invest in a company that refused to allow its financial/trading transaction/books to be externally audited?

When did continuous payouts to investors became a verified and audited forex trading performance track record that you should asked for, proving that the investment company is actually trading/managing investors funds?

Can MBA forex provide their audited and verified trading performance track record from fxblue.com and most importantly myfxbook.com?

If at all MBA forex should provide a trading performance track record from myfxbook.com, will they provide the trading performance track record with the name MBA forex in the website link, and the track record and the trading privilege verified to prove that it is the trading performance track record from their trading account and that trading performance track record span the length of time they have claimed to be in existence, making payouts?

If at all, that is if at all MBA forex is into forex trading and has genuine intention to work for the interest of the investors most importantly, regarding the security of their investments, why are they using such loose investment structure which place deposits/withdrawal of investors funds directly in their control when current secured forex investment structures like PAMM, LAMM and MAM that place deposits/withdrawals to investment account with a government licensed and regulated brokerage company in the investors control and in the investors name are there to be use?

Don't you think that until MBA forex provide all the answers to the above questions, that MBA forex might be running a ponzi scheme while fronting forex trading as their line of business/investment, and that investors in MBA forex are not only gullible but are also only investing from the position of greed and not for the security of their capital/investments? One problem with all traders is that, they can never tell people risk involve in forex. which is bad
With due respect, not all traders. We do point out the risk involve to interested investors, and we also do point out to investors, when we see the risk in what other traders might be presenting here in this forum, we believe you can testify to that.

Forex carries risk, but as a trader, what it entails is to have a profitable trading strategy with the probability of more winning trades than losses, and you then apply your well tested, measured and calculated risk management parameters that will work to give you and the interested investors a comfortable drawdown, that will help you to achieve long term consistency and growth of the trading account, without blowing up. That is exact the trading strategy that we are presenting here in this forum to our investors.

In addition to that, we are using a government licensed and regulated partner forex broker with a unique feature like the capital protection (stop-loss) feature, which investors can use to protect a percentage of their capital/investment. Investors can also trail their investment account at a certain percentage, mostly recommended by the trader/fund manager, to lock in returns/profits, until he has locked in his initial capital. All this are done inside the traders room of the investors.
